Bavenite and bohseite were found in an archive sample from Schinderhübel I granitic pegmatite, situated ca. 50 m NE from the famous chrysoberyl-bearing pegmatite body Schinderhübel III near Maršíkov (Silesicum, Czech Republic). Minerals of the bavenite-bohseite series together with minor quartz, muscovite and albite form chalky white radial aggregates up to 3.5 cm in size within a fissure cutting the pegmatite. The electron microprobe data revealed 29.0 - 65.4 mol. % of bavenite component, 0.03 - 0.12 apfu Na and 0.05 - 0.20 apfu F. Bavenite seems to be older than bohseite in the studied aggregate. The collected data suggest significant increase of Be/Al during growth of the studied aggregate, which could be explained in two ways. First, one can assume that different primary minerals with contrasting Be/Al ratios were dissolved during different stages of alteration (i.e., chrysoberyl in the early stage giving rise to bavenite-rich compositions and beryl during late stage giving rise to bohseite-rich members). Second, chemical fractionation of Be and Al due to complexation by fluoride anions is suggested from negative correlation between Al and F in the studied members of the bavenite-bohseite series. Identical behaviour is observed also in bavenite-bohseite from Piława Górna and Maršíkov D6e pegmatites, suggesting potential importance of fluoride complexation during hydrothermal stage of evolution of granitic pegmatites.

Skarn Sn-polymetallic deposits, located in the southern Great Khingan Range, can be divided into Sn–Fe and Sn–Pb–Zn deposits. By systematically studying the geochemical characteristics of source granitoid and deposits, the ore-forming mechanisms were established, and the differences in ore-forming processes between Sn–Fe and Sn–Pb–Zn deposits are discussed. The main findings are as follows: (1) these two deposits were formed in the Late-Yanshanian period; (2) the source granitoid evolved at an early stage in a reducing environment, while the oxygen fugacity increased at a late stage through the influence of a deep-seated fault; (3) fine-grained syenogranite from Dashishan showed a higher degree of evolution than the syenogranite from Damogutu; (4) the Damogutu Sn–Fe and Dashishan Sn–Pb–Zn deposits shared a source of ore-forming fluid, and Fe, Sn, Pb, and Zn all derived from Late-Yanshanian granitoids; and (5) the ore-forming fluid experienced a continuous evolution process from the magmatic to hydrothermal stage, and the magmatic–hydrothermal transitional fluid played a very important role in skarnization and mineralization.

Bohseite was found in a lenticular body of D6e beryl-columbite granitic pegmatite near Maršíkov, which is hosted by amphibole gneisses of the Sobotín Amphibolite Massif (Silesicum, northeastern part of Czech Republic). Bohseite forms chalky white aggregates up to 1 cm in size, which are hosted by small vugs in the coarse-grained pegmatite. It is associated with small crystals of quartz, adularia, albite, muscovite and epidote. Bohseite is orthorhombic, space group Cmcm with following unit-cell parameters refined from X-ray powder diffraction data: a 23.210(2), b 4.955(2), c 19.428(3) Å and V 2234.5(1.0) Å3. The electron microprobe compositional data of bohseite are presented. Bohseite from Maršíkov contains 14.3 - 42.5 mol. % of bavenite component, up to 0.06 apfu Na and 0.13 - 0.36 apfu F. The association with other beryllium-rich phases (milarite, bertrandite) points to variable activities of Be and Al during hydrothermal stage of evolution of the pegmatite body. The likely source of Be was beryl, which is sometimes completely dissolved and vugs after its crystals are lined by small crystals of above mentioned hydrothermal phases.

Results of an analysis of coleopteran pests in agricultural, horticultural and ornamental plants during the 20th century are given. About 115 Coleoptera taxa were registered as pests of these plants (1.9% of all species known in the Czech Republic). Of these ca 20-25 species caused regular and important and other 40 species occasional and local damages. The remaining (ca 50-55) species appeared to be economically nearly or quite irrelevant. Only small changes in the composition of important coleopteran pests were registered during the century.

Abstract On January 1, 2013 a new treaty between the Czech Republic and the Republic of Poland dealing with avoidance of double taxation as well as prevention of tax evasion in the field of income tax has come into effect. The treaty newly introduced the taxation of income of the permanent establishment, changes in rates of dividend taxes, interest rates and royalties, and, last but not least, what has been altered is even the definition of royalties. Furthermore, the treaty also brings a new adaptation of the profits of associated enterprises. Approval of the clause regarding exchange of information as well as cancellation of the tax-sparing clause is a novelty. This article is dealing with the description of the changes and novelties and the indication of the potential importance.

Using a microsimulation model, this study evaluates the cost-effectiveness of a hypothetical policy that would increase diagnosis and treatment availability for people at an early stage of Alzheimer’s disease in the Czech Republic. If widely available, timely diagnosis and treatment would represent a dominant strategy bringing net benefit of EUR 13,751 per lifetime of each person living with this disease.

Even in the case of an optimistic scenario of joining the EU at an early stage in the next century, CE countries are highly unlikely to participate in the take-off stage of EMU. Instead, they are expected to address some more elementary issues related to their transition processes. But the fact of being a small and open economy implies a high degree of macroeconomic discipline, in many respects not so much unlike that embedded in the Maastricht convergence criteria. Whatever disputes many surround the Maastricht convergence criteria, one can scarcely deny that they do suggest directions in which CE economies need to further upgrade their fundamentals. They put aside, however, so-called real convergence measured by the level of GDP per capita. The currency crisis in the Czech Republic delivered the lesson that the growth rates, if not underpinned by a healthy macroeconomic background, are short-lived and bring only lags Into the catching-up process.

Problematic of optimizing the selection of a suitable building material for reconstruction in the Czech Republic is a frequent topic. The paper reviews the methodology of multi-criteria evaluation of partition walls for the following criteria: the mechanical-physical, technological, economic, but also ecological. The multi-criteria evaluation methodology can be used at an early stage of construction, in the decision process of selecting the most suitable material variants for designing interior non load-bearing walls.
